Haitian man with PTSD denied seven daily medications for three consecutive days at Krome
2025 · Miami, FL, Haiti
A man detained at Krome since mid-2024 who was prescribed seven daily medications for conditions including severe migraines and PTSD from being kidnapped in Haiti years earlier said staff sometimes failed to provide any of his medications — once for three consecutive days. 'Then I get my migraines and sometimes they are so bad I need to call a medical emergency,' he said. At Krome, 'calling a medical emergency' means attracting a guard's attention and convincing them the issue is serious enough to warrant attention. He was allowed to see a mental health professional twice a month for 15 minutes.
